How does VTO quantify operational efficiency improvements to enhance business valuation for an eventual exit?
VTO provides a systematic method to quantify operational efficiency improvements, directly translating them into enhanced business valuation and a more attractive exit profile. Buyers are keenly interested in scalable, profitable operations, and VTO highlights how your business achieves this through optimized processes.
The process begins by identifying key operational bottlenecks and inefficiencies across all departments, from production and service delivery to administrative functions. VTO utilizes objective metrics, such as cycle times, waste reduction, error rates, and resource utilization, to establish a baseline of current performance. It then models the financial impact of potential improvements, forecasting cost reductions, increased throughput, and improved customer satisfaction that result from streamlining operations.
For example, if VTO identifies that a particular manufacturing process has a 15% waste rate, it will then assess the cost savings from reducing that waste to 5%. This isn't just about saving money; it's about demonstrating a leaner, more agile business model. VTO also evaluates the maturity of operational systems, such as the adoption of automation, lean principles, or Six Sigma methodologies, which are indicators of future scalability and profitability. Businesses with well-documented, efficient processes are less reliant on specific individuals, making them more resilient and attractive to buyers seeking predictable performance.
By quantifying these improvements, VTO provides concrete data points to support a higher valuation. It shows potential acquirers not just the current state, but also the proven capacity for continuous improvement and the resulting financial benefits. This proactive approach to operational excellence, validated through the VTO framework, significantly de-risks the investment for buyers and justifies a premium valuation at exit.
